Dana Allan-BCCAA Women's Volleyball Athlete of the Week.The Camosun Chargers are pleased to announce that 5th year student-athlete Dana Allan has been named British Columbia Colleges' Athletic Association (BCCAA) Athlete of the Week for November 12-18.

The 5'9" left-side Victoria native began her competitive post-secondary career at the University of Victoria in 2003. Having earned numerous academic and leadership awards as a student-athlete at Camosun, Allan exemplifies the role of team leader both on and off the court.

Her performance this past weekend was an example of an all-around athlete playing at the highest level of excellence, dominating every game from every aspect.

On the weekend, Allan served a total of nine aces against opponents Selkirk College and College of the Rockies, placing her eighth in the aces category on the BCCAA league leaders list. Her serves throughout the weekend were powerful, pushing the opposition off their offense and she provided precision passing on serve receive and defense in both matches. Allan also collected an extraordinary 29 kills, 2 blocks and 22 digs. She is currently ranked sixth in the league for kills.

Chargers women's volleyball head coach Alison Hitesman was impressed with Allan's accomplishments this weekend. "Dana's performance this weekend led our young players to play at their highest level. We needed these wins and feel great about the success we've had early in the season. When we needed a big play, Dana provided it with ease and determination," reported Hitesman.

Going into week four of league competition, the Chargers are in seventh place with a record of 2 wins and 3 losses.

This weekend, the Chargers volleyball teams travel north to Prince George to play the College of New Caledonia Kodiaks on Friday, November 23 and the University of British Columbia Okanagan Lakers on Saturday, November 24.

These matches will conclude the first half of the 207-08 BCCAA league season.
